Agro-investors' meet put off

Special Correspondent

Bangalore: The global agro-investment meet, scheduled to be held in June, is likely to be postponed to the end of the year. No reasons have been given for the postponement.

Minister for Agriculture Umesh V. Katti told presspersons the Government had planned the meet to strengthen agriculture and horticulture sectors here. It was with the aim of bringing rapid changes in agriculture, horticulture, dairy and agriculture marketing sectors by bringing in private investment, he said.

Mr. Katti said a group of farmers would be sent to China or Israel to learn about the popular techniques in the agricultural sector there.
